#5ee050 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5ee050 is composed of 36.9% red, 87.8%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 114.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 59.6%. #5ee050 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cffa0 with #00c100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#5ee050 color description : Soft lime green.
#5ee050 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5ee050 has RGB values of R:94, G:224,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 6217808.

Shades and Tints of #5ee050
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020801 is the darkest color, while #f7f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ee050
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979997 is the less saturated color, while #4bf838 is the most saturated one.
